Windows tab browse on Mac OS X [alt-tab]

One thing I've beenhttp://www.blogger.com/img/gl.link.gif missing on Mac is the ability to browse through all instances of an application using something like alt-tab on Windows. Now I have finally found the answer. Checkout Witch for Mac OS X. Installation was easy and I started using it soon after installation. Now I can finally start using my MacBook more productively.

After installing, go to Applications - System Preferences to launch Witch. I ended up assigning the following shortcuts:

Move forward: [command-shift-s]
Move backward: [command-shift-a]
